Output f63ccbb066a59b6de554a3375462b9a1b76ae6694d3b52428bee1d709c0c89ea:1

value
3371200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01d6613d600899c0e44f8cd56d4cbfa04796252f OP_EQUAL
address
31rjR7EDLZ4xpiifR1jNboLAUmMcQV4cD6
transaction
f63ccbb066a59b6de554a3375462b9a1b76ae6694d3b52428bee1d709c0c89ea
confirmations
303456
spent
true